Jennifer Siebel Newsom, the wife of California Governor Gavin Newsom, criticized President Donald Trump following his derogatory remarks about CBS News correspondent Norah O’Donnell during a '60 Minutes' interview. Trump labeled O’Donnell a "disgrace" after she presented excerpts from the manifesto of a shooting suspect. Newsom accused Trump of displaying "internalized misogyny" through his comments. This incident follows a broader context of political tensions, particularly in light of recent violence at the White House Correspondents' Association dinner, which has sparked blame directed at Democrats and the media from Trump's administration.
